What are the most basic building blocks of all organisms?
A.
organs
B.
blood
C.
cells
D.
tissue

Respuesta :

beingteenowfmao
beingteenowfmao beingteenowfmao
  • 02-02-2020

Answer:

Cells

Explanation:

Non-living, it's atoms, but the smallest unit component that all living beings must have is the cell. In fact some living things can be just one cell. Every living being comes from cells, is made up of one or more cells, and cannot be considered a living organism without at least one.
